Ellerston Capital-backed software start-up sells for more than $US100m
Camms, a family-owned software business backed by Ellerston Capital, has been acquired by Riskonnect, an American risk and compliance technology company owned by private equity firm TA Associates.
Founded in 1996 as a management consulting firm, Camms transitioned into a technology company 16 years ago and makes risk and compliance software for the likes of Adelaide Airport, the City of Sydney, and the Royal Airforce in the United Kingdom.
